Georges Mills General Store Reopens After January Fire
A little village in the town of Sunapee was dealt a punch in the gut early this year when a fire destroyed its only country store and gas station. It took crews from five fire departments to put out the blaze at the Jake’s Market – also known as the Georges Mills General Store – the early morning of January 4th, leaving many in the community reeling without its sole convenience store.
Jake’s General Manager Bruce Bergeron vowed at the time to rebuild the store and historic structure that dated back to the 1800’s, and Wednesday morning – some nine months after that devastating fire – those promises came to fruition.
Karen Timbrell owner of the Georges Mills General Store and Ed Kerrigan owner of Jake’s Markets and Deli held a ribbon cutting at the rebuilt store on October 14 to celebrate the reopening of the store in Georges Mills. Karen and Ed both thanked many people who helped in rebuilding the store after the fire on January 3 and 4.
The Georges Mills General Store will be open for business Friday morning, and we know many in our area will be thrilled to have this particular location back up and running.
